Ukrainians will play Moldova for the sixth time

Ukraine's national football team will play three friendly matches ahead of the 2024 European Championship. One of the opponents of the Blue and Yellow team will be Moldova, which has emerged as one of the main surprises of the qualifying tournament for the continental championship.

This information comes from the official website of the Ukrainian Football Association (UAF). The match is scheduled for June 11 at the Zimbru Stadium in the capital, Chisinau, and will be the sixth meeting between the two teams. Interestingly, Ukraine has never won against Moldova on their home ground. Our national team has drawn twice there (2:2 and 0:0).

Moldova demonstrated sensational results in the qualifying Group E, where its opponents were Albania, Poland, the Czech Republic, and the Faroe Islands. Our neighbors were in contention for the Euros until the very end but lost the decisive match away to the Czech Republic (0:3). The main achievement of the Moldovan team was an impressive home victory over Poland, with the goal scored by the former Ukrainian player Vyacheslav Baboglo.

As a reminder, the Ukrainian national team needs to go through the playoffs to reach the finals of the 2024 European Championship in Germany. On March 21, the Blue and Yellow will play an away match against Bosnia and Herzegovina in the semifinals. In case of victory in four days, Serhii Rebrov's team will compete for a ticket to the championship against the winner of the pair Israel - Iceland.
